‘I’m a little bit overwhelme­d’

After announcing earlier this month that she’s having a baby with childhood sweetheart Tom, Danielle Armstrong kept the surprises coming with a lavish gender reveal party.

The star – who in September said she’d found love with her “best friend of 22 years” – last week confirmed the pair will have a girl after throwing a pink-themed bash, celebratin­g alongside pals and former TOWIE co-stars Ferne McCann and Jess Wright. She’s thought to be due to give birth in May.

Danielle, 31, split from her boyfriend of two and a half years, Daniel Spiller, in June, before getting together with Tom, whose full name she hasn’t publicly revealed. Sharing a photo of them with the ultrasound scan, she wrote, “The best part of us will be you.”

She added, “I’m so excited. I’m actually a little bit overwhelme­d to be honest, and my fun hasn’t stopped.”

‘I’m in awe of my body’

Her son is due in February – the same week pal Lydia Bright is expecting a daughter – and Lucy Mecklenbur­gh reveals the besties have high hopes for their children’s futures.

Lucy – who revealed her baby joy in August, two months after actor beau Ryan Thomas popped the question – says, “I fell pregnant really quickly so it was a massive shock. It’s amazing to share this with my best friend. We’ve said they might end up dating in the future or even marry one day!”

It hasn’t been easy for Lucy, 28. The star said her morning sickness was so bad she slept on the toilet floor and vomited constantly. But the fitness guru insists she’s “embracing” her pregnancy body. Sharing a bump picture on Instagram recently, she said, “I’m in awe of my body. When I became pregnant, my priorities changed for the better.”
